Understanding Tower Synergy
Effective castle defense hinges on the strategic combination of different tower types. Simply placing a collection of the most powerful units won’t necessarily guarantee victory. Instead, players must carefully consider how towers complement and amplify each other's abilities. For instance, a tower that slows enemies down can significantly enhance the effectiveness of towers that deal damage over time. Similarly, towers that debuff enemy armor can allow even weaker units to inflict substantial harm. Learning these synergies is crucial for maximizing your defensive capabilities and overcoming increasingly difficult challenges. A common mistake made by newer players is to focus solely on raw damage output, neglecting the importance of crowd control and support mechanisms. This leads to vulnerability against enemies with high mobility or resistance to specific damage types.
The Importance of Range and Positioning
Beyond tower types, proper positioning is paramount. Towers with longer ranges can cover more ground and intercept enemies before they reach your walls, but they may be vulnerable to flanking attacks. Shorter-range towers provide concentrated firepower but require careful placement to maximize their impact. Consider the pathing of enemies – are they likely to bunch up, presenting an opportunity for area-of-effect attacks? Or will they spread out, requiring a more distributed defense? Understanding these dynamics is essential for creating a resilient and adaptable fortress. Experimenting with different layouts and observing enemy behavior can reveal valuable insights into optimal tower placement. Often, a slightly unconventional setup can prove surprisingly effective against specific enemy compositions.
| Tower Type | Strengths | Weaknesses | Synergizes With |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cannon Tower | High single-target damage, long range | Slow attack speed, vulnerable to melee | Ice Tower, Slowing Tower |
| Magic Tower | Area-of-effect damage, can apply debuffs | Low single-target damage, limited range | Cannon Tower, Archer Tower |
| Archer Tower | Fast attack speed, good range | Low damage per shot, vulnerable to armored enemies | Slowing Tower, Magic Tower |
| Ice Tower | Slows enemies, disrupts formations | Low damage, ineffective against immune enemies | Cannon Tower, Magic Tower |
As you can see from the table above, each tower archetype possesses unique characteristics that contribute to a well-rounded defense. Optimizing for a successful defense requires a continual evaluation of these strengths and weaknesses in relation to the types of enemies encountered. Resource Management and Economic Strategy
Even the most strategically placed towers are useless without a steady stream of resources to build and upgrade them. Efficient resource management is therefore a critical component of successful castle defense. Players must balance the need for immediate defensive power with the long-term benefits of investing in resource-generating structures. Prioritizing upgrades that increase income generation can provide a significant advantage, allowing you to rapidly expand your defenses and respond to evolving threats. It's also important to consider the cost-effectiveness of different towers – some may be more efficient at dealing damage per resource spent than others. Mastering the economic aspect of the game often separates the casual players from the dedicated strategists. Players that efficiently gather and allocate resources will always possess a significant advantage.
Optimizing Income and Reducing Waste
Maximizing your resource income requires careful planning and prioritization. Focus on upgrading structures that generate resources early in the game, and consider building multiple resource-generating units to diversify your income streams. Don't neglect the importance of reducing waste. Avoiding unnecessary upgrades or building towers that are unlikely to see action can free up valuable resources for more impactful investments. Regularly assess your current situation and make adjustments as needed – if you're consistently running low on a particular resource, consider shifting your focus to structures that produce it. Understanding the interplay between resource generation, tower costs, and upgrade requirements is essential for long-term sustainability.
- Prioritize resource-generating structures early on.
- Diversify income streams to mitigate risk.
- Avoid unnecessary upgrades and wasteful spending.
- Regularly assess your resource balance and adjust accordingly.
- Research cost-effective tower options for maximum impact.

Adapting to Enemy Waves and Strategic Shifts
No two enemy waves are exactly alike. Variations in enemy type, number, and pathing require players to constantly adapt their strategies. Static defenses that work well against one wave may prove ineffective against another. Learning to identify the strengths and weaknesses of different enemy types is crucial for anticipating their attacks and deploying the appropriate countermeasures. For example, heavily armored enemies may require towers that inflict armor-piercing damage, while fast-moving enemies may be vulnerable to slowing effects. Being able to quickly reassess your defenses and make adjustments on the fly is a hallmark of a skilled castle defense player. Responding dynamically to the situation is often what separates a victory from a crushing defeat.
Recognizing Enemy Patterns and Predicting Attacks
Observing enemy behavior can reveal valuable patterns and clues about their upcoming attacks. Do they tend to focus on a single point, attempting to overwhelm your defenses? Or do they spread out, probing for weaknesses? Paying attention to these tendencies can allow you to proactively reinforce vulnerable areas and prepare for the inevitable onslaught. Some games also provide advanced warnings about upcoming enemy types, giving you time to adjust your strategy accordingly. Don't be afraid to experiment with different tower combinations and formations to find what works best against specific enemy compositions.
- Identify the strengths and weaknesses of each enemy type.
- Observe enemy behavior to detect patterns.
- Reinforce vulnerable areas based on enemy tactics.
- Utilize advanced warnings to prepare for upcoming attacks.
- Experiment with different tower combinations to refine your strategy.

The Role of Special Abilities and Power-Ups
Many castle defense games incorporate special abilities and power-ups that can provide a temporary but significant advantage. These can range from powerful offensive spells to defensive buffs that increase tower resilience. Knowing when and how to use these abilities effectively is crucial for overcoming particularly challenging waves. Some abilities are best used reactively, to counter specific threats, while others are more effective when deployed proactively, to prepare for an upcoming attack. Understanding the cooldown times and strategic implications of each ability is essential for maximizing their impact. The wise use of power-ups can turn the tide of battle, even in seemingly hopeless situations.
